Job description

Overview

Resident Advocate Evening A position oversees the shelter operations including service delivery to residential clients during assigned shifts.

Details

Job Title: Resident Advocate Evening A

FLSA Status: Non-Exempt

Department: Client Services Program

Reports to: Shelter Manager A

Pay Rate: $41,000 year; $19.71 hour

Effective Date:

Schedule

HOURS: 40 hours weekly, Sunday – 8:00 am to 4:30 pm; Monday – 5:00 pm to 12:30 am; Tuesday – 5:00 pm to 12:30 am; Wednesday – 4:30 pm to 12:30 am; Thursday – Off; Friday – Off; Saturday – 8:00 am to 4:30 pm; or as necessary to achieve program objectives, tasks, activities, and responsibilities.

Essential Duties and Responsibilities
  • Provide crisis intervention assistance to current residents and hotline callers.
  • Oversee the safety, security, and general welfare of adults and children utilizing the shelter facility during assigned shift.
  • Provide orientation to residents regarding all shelter guidelines and procedures and ensure adherence to those guidelines.
  • Maintain confidentiality pertaining to records, residents, and locale of shelter facility.
  • Ensure all donations are accepted, recorded, and put away in proper storage areas.
  • Attend and contribute to shelter and combined staff meetings.
  • Oversee the cleanliness of the shelter to include checking chores and reassigning as needed.
  • Submit maintenance requests for equipment and building repairs.
  • Check call notes and retrieve client messages.
  • Other duties as assigned.
Education and Other Requirements
  • Minimum of a 4-year degree in Social Work, Sociology, Psychology, Human Resources, or comparable experience.
  • Must pass a criminal background check, motor vehicle report, and reference checks.
  • Must have a clean driving record/have automobile insurance coverage, be insurable, and have at least three years of verifiable driving experience.
  • Provide and maintain proof of personal automobile insurance.
  • Ability to lift/carry/move a minimum of 40 lbs. for an extended distance.
Job-Specific Competencies
  • Ability to demonstrate communication and problem-solving skills that encourages and empowers residents to seek remedies for positive changes.
  • Ability to handle multiple tasks and prioritize changing workload.
  • Ability to make independent decisions to benefit residents, the shelter facility and the agency.
  • Sensitivity regarding the issues of family violence and sexual assault and the ability to remain calm in crises.
  • Ability to understand residential programs and the dynamics of communal living.
